Difference in vascular response between sirolimus-eluting- and everolimus-eluting stents in ostial left circumflex artery after unprotected left main as observed by optical coherence tomography.

Abstract

BACKGROUND

Kissing-balloon technique (KBT) is commonly performed during percutaneous coronary intervention of distal unprotected left main coronary artery (ULM) aiming at obtaining optimal opening of the side branch (left circumflex artery; LCX) ostium. Nonetheless, detailed evaluation of vascular response to stents in LCX ostium is lacking. We therefore evaluated the vascular response to different drug-eluting stents (DES) in ostial LCX after ULM by means of optical coherence tomography (OCT).

METHODS

We prospectively enrolled 38 consecutive patients with ULM disease, who were treated with single-stent procedure using DES, crossover the ULM-left anterior descending artery (LAD) followed by KBT. Twelve patients were treated with sirolimus-eluting stents (SES) and 26 patients were treated with everolimus-eluting stents (EES). OCT was conducted at post-PCI and 9-month follow-up. We evaluated the DES-vessel interactions and number of stent struts at the side branch (LCX) ostium (SO) at post-PCI, and compared the narrowing of ostial area at LCX between SES and EES.

RESULTS

Post-procedure, the number of stent struts at SO was significantly higher in SES compared to EES (median 14.47% vs 0.19%, p<0.001). The narrowing of LCX ostial area at follow-up was more pronounced in SES compared with EES (29.16% vs 2.46%, respectively, p<0.001). Linear regression analysis showed a high correlation between the number of stent struts in LCX ostium and ostial area narrowing (r=0.771, p<0.001).

CONCLUSIONS

OCT showed differences between EES- and SES-vessel interactions at ULM bifurcation PCI. Number of LCX ostium struts at post-PCI impacted the narrowing of ostial area at 9-month follow-up.

摘要

背景

亲吻球囊技术(KBT)常用于无保护左主干冠状动脉(ULM)远端的经皮冠状动脉介入治疗,旨在使边支(左旋支动脉;LCX)开口达到最佳开放状态。然而,目前缺乏对LCX开口处血管对支架反应的详细评估。因此,我们通过光学相干断层扫描(OCT)评估了ULM术后LCX开口处对不同药物洗脱支架(DES)的血管反应。

方法

我们前瞻性纳入了38例连续的ULM疾病患者,这些患者接受了使用DES的单支架置入术,先跨过ULM-左前降支动脉(LAD),然后进行KBT。12例患者接受西罗莫司洗脱支架(SES)治疗,26例患者接受依维莫司洗脱支架(EES)治疗。在PCI术后及9个月随访时进行OCT检查。我们评估了PCI术后DES与血管的相互作用以及边支(LCX)开口处(SO)的支架小梁数量,并比较了SES和EES之间LCX开口处面积的狭窄情况。

结果

术后,SES组SO处的支架小梁数量显著高于EES组(中位数分别为14.47%和0.19%,p<0.001)。随访时,SES组LCX开口处面积的狭窄比EES组更明显(分别为29.16%和2.46%,p<0.001)。线性回归分析显示,LCX开口处的支架小梁数量与开口处面积狭窄之间存在高度相关性(r=0.771,p<0.001)。

结论

OCT显示在ULM分叉处PCI时,EES与血管的相互作用和SES与血管的相互作用存在差异。PCI术后LCX开口处的支架小梁数量影响9个月随访时开口处面积的狭窄情况。
